Nicolaus Club Magna Grecia Hotel Metaponto, Metaponto
About the Hotel
Nicolaus Club Magna Grecia is located in Metaponto, Basilicata, within close proximity to notable attractions like the Sassi di Matera. The hotel features a private beach access and diverse recreational facilities. It provides various room types suited for couples and families, fostering a relaxing environment surrounded by nature. The region is celebrated for its archaeological sites and stunning natural parks.
Location
The hotel is a short walk from Metaponto Lido beach and only a three-minute drive from Metaponto beach. Transportation options include a free shuttle service to the private beach, and bicycle rentals are available at the reception. The property is 28 miles from Taranto and near several archaeological sites.
Rooms
The hotel offers 162 air-conditioned rooms with modern amenities, including minibars and flat-screen televisions. Options range from rooms with pool views to family accommodations with multiple sleeping arrangements. Each room includes a furnished patio, providing outdoor relaxation space.
Eat & Drink
Sala Dionisio serves Italian and international cuisine in a buffet style, featuring local flavors curated by expert chefs. Breakfast is a notable experience on the wooden terrace overlooking the Metaponto Natural Park. Guests can enjoy drinks at the poolside bar and a variety of dining options throughout the day.
Leisure & Business
Leisure activities include two outdoor swimming pools, tennis courts, and a fitness center for health-conscious guests. There is a dedicated archery area and options for engaging in sport activities, ensuring entertainment for guests of all ages. A 24-hour reception provides convenient access to assistance and services.
